Arsenal transfer news: Details of £25m Kostas Manolas offer revealed by journalist
ARSENAL are hoping a £25million bid will be enough to get a late deal over the line for Kostas Manolas, according to Italian reporter Emanuele Giulianelli.
Arsenal have made a late push to sign Kostas Manolas
Arsenal have done all their business at the attacking end of the field, bringing in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ang and Henrikh Mkhitaryan.
However, Arsene Wenger is said to be keen to strengthen his defence with the transfer deadline fast approaching.
The Gunners have failed in their attempts to sign Jonny Evans from West Brom and David Luiz from Chelsea.
And they have instead turned their attention to Roma centre-half Kostas Manolas in a last-ditch attempt to bring in a defender.

That is according to Italian reporter Emanuele Giulianelli, who has claimed Arsenal have made a £25million bid for the Greece international.
The deal however, could prove difficult to get over the line as Roma are holding out for a £30m fee and the transfer deadline is fast approaching.
“No Luiz. Evans looks unlikely as West Brom want £20m, no negotiations,” Giulianelli tweeted.
“Arsenal are in talks with Roma over Manolas.
“They want £30m for him but Arsenal have unofficially suggested £25m with a complicated payment structure.”
